Linked Data Signatures is mentioned twice in the W3C TR for ActivityPub, and (AFAICT) is required for message integrity when ActivityPub messages are passed around using channels other than HTTPS (where HTTP Signatures could be used). Unfortunately, these mentions of "Linked Data Signatures" are not very easy to implement, considering there is no link/footnote to a TR for them.

This, of course, is only an example of a single TR that makes use of linked data. For the same benefits of message integrity in any other use case besides 'social', Linked Data Signatures (et al) deserves standardization and a WG.
